From the Manufacturer
This stapler uses standard 18 gauge, 1/4-inch crown staples from 1/2- to 1-1/2 inches long. The contact safety is located behind the driver guide for stapling in tight spaces. Includes stapler, carrying case, pack of 1,000 staples, 1/4-inch male quick coupler plug with dust cap, oil, Allen wrenches, and operator's manual.

This is the first stapler I have owned and it has been fantastic. I have purchased it for furniture/cabinet makeing duties as well as lots of other misc tasks. It took me awhile to write this review because I wanted to see how it performed. First off I have shot over 3000 staples with this without a misfire or jam. I really like the feature of rapid fire, when you just hold the trigger and go vs. on staple shot. It makes for laying down a plywood subfloor under vinyl floor easy and fast. I have also use it to put together many window jams and furniture products with excellent results. This is a perfect stapler for a DIYer at a good price. I had a Bostich narrow crown stapler that spent more time in the shop than on my DIY projects. I checked around for a replacement and after reading the reviews and finding a great price on Amazon I ordered the PC. It works great and has all the power that I need. I have put several hundred staples through this gun without a glitch. It is light weight and thus no problem in holding it up to overhead jobs such as the soffit job I am doing on the exterior of my home. It is leaps and bounds better than the Bostich I used to have.
